Mykolaj(nick) Hryhoriev
About Mykolaj(nick) Hryhoriev
Mykolaj Hryhoriev is a Staff Software/Data Engineer at AppsFlyer, specializing in Data Platform since 2022. He has extensive experience in software development, particularly in Big Data and cloud-native technologies, with a career spanning over a decade in various roles across multiple companies in Ukraine.
Work at AppsFlyer
Mykolaj Hryhoriev currently serves as a Staff Software/Data Engineer in the Data Platform at AppsFlyer, a position he has held since 2022. His role involves leveraging his expertise in Big Data and cloud-native technologies to enhance the company's data capabilities. Prior to this, he worked as a Senior Big Data Developer at the same organization from 2019 to 2022, contributing to various projects that focused on data analytics and system performance.
Education and Expertise
Mykolaj Hryhoriev earned an Engineer's degree from Kiev Polytechnic University, specializing in Aircraft and Space Systems with a focus on Information and Measurement Devices, from 2007 to 2013. He also studied English Language and Literature at Kirivograd Collegium, obtaining a school certificate from 1997 to 2007. His professional expertise includes designing distributed and fault-tolerant systems, with a strong emphasis on monitoring and deployment.
Background in Software Development
Mykolaj has a diverse background in software development, having worked in various roles across multiple companies. He was a Java Developer at Unisystem from 2012 to 2013, and later held positions such as Lead Software Engineer in Big Data & Analytics at Ciklum from 2018 to 2019, and Big Data Developer at Playtech from 2016 to 2018. His experience also includes roles at Zoomdata and Luxoft, where he advanced from a Senior Java Developer to a Java Mid-level Developer.
Technical Skills and Interests
Mykolaj Hryhoriev has a strong interest in modern cloud-native tools and technologies, including GraalVM, Apache Arrow, and HTAP databases like TiDB and GreenPlum. He is also knowledgeable in Big Data OLAP databases such as ClickHouse and Big Data Query Platforms like Dremio. His technical skill set encompasses modern CI/CD tools like JenkinsX, as well as classic operations tools including Chef, Ansible, and Vagrant. Additionally, he explores Actor/Stream paradigms, specifically Akka and GearPump.
